The Rise of Scheduled Group Safaris in 2026
Travel has changed. Adventurers today want authentic experiences, not rushed sightseeing. They want stories to tell, not just photos to post. Scheduled group safaris answer this shift perfectly.
A scheduled group safari is a pre-planned journey with fixed departure dates, clear itineraries, and a group of like-minded travelers, people who wake up early for game drives, who don’t mind dusty roads, and who understand that the best moments often happen far from luxury malls and city lights.
In 2026, these safaris are more relevant than ever. With rising permit costs, limited gorilla trekking slots, and growing interest in sustainable travel, joining a group safari ensures access, value, and reliability, all while keeping the spirit of adventure alive.

Rwanda and Uganda: Two Countries, One Life-Changing Encounter
In Rwanda and Uganda, mountain gorillas live in protected rainforests where human access is tightly controlled. Permits are limited, and demand is high.
Scheduled group safaris solve this challenge by securing permits in advance, coordinating logistics, and ensuring trekkers are well prepared both physically and mentally, for the experience.

Cost Efficiency Without Compromising Experience
Permits for gorilla and chimpanzee trekking are expensive. Vehicles, fuel, guides, and accommodation add up fast.
Scheduled group safaris distribute these costs, allowing travelers to access high-value experiences without cutting corners. You stay in comfortable lodges, trek with professional trackers, and enjoy well-paced itineraries all while paying less than a comparable private safari.
